Is a Car with 30,000 Kilometers in Four Years Considered Old?

A car with 30,000 kilometers in four years is not considered old. Mileage affects trade-in prices: Mileage will impact the trade-in price of a used car. Some owners mentioned in evaluation hotlines that although their cars are not old in terms of years, the high frequency of use has resulted in higher mileage. Used car appraisers point out that many factors influence the trade-in price of a used car, but the main ones are the car's condition, age, and mileage. Mileage is a key factor affecting the price of a used car. Criteria for judging a car's value: When assessing the value of a used car that appears to be in good condition, the mileage will largely determine its worth. A car with over 200,000 kilometers has little value, even if it hasn't been used for long. High mileage indicates frequent use and significant mechanical wear. Used car dealers are typically only interested in vehicles that have been driven 20,000 to 30,000 kilometers per year and well-maintained, as these cars can command the best prices.

How many kilometers can you drive after the brake pad warning?

You should not continue driving after the brake pad warning, otherwise there is a risk of brake failure. When the brake pad warning starts, it means the thickness of the brake pad has worn down to the limit mark, indicating that the brake pad is completely worn out. Therefore, it is recommended to go to a repair shop immediately for replacement. Below is an extended introduction: Brake pad introduction: Brake pads are consumables that gradually wear out during use. When they wear down to the limit position, they must be replaced; otherwise, braking performance will decrease, posing a safety hazard in severe cases. Replacing brake pads: Generally, when the thickness of the brake pads is less than 3MM, they need to be replaced. If you continue to use them and the brake pads wear out completely, the metal part of the brake pads will start to wear the brake disc, leading to reduced braking force. In this case, both the brake pads and the brake disc will need to be replaced.

What does Double Protection 1699 mean?

Double Protection 1699 refers to the additional warranty cost required for a vehicle beyond the free warranty period. The payment covers a total warranty period of 6 years. Typically, the warranty period for vehicles is 3 years, but with Double Protection, the warranty period extends to 6 years. The vehicle warranty period is the timeframe during which the car manufacturer provides free repairs and maintenance for faults caused by quality issues when selling the product to consumers. Below is an extended introduction: Check the relevant instructions: During the warranty period, not all repair costs for the vehicle will be waived. It depends on the free items specified by the manufacturer during the warranty period. Usually, there are relevant written instructions in the owner's manual and the after-sales departments of various car 4S stores.

What are the three formulas for automotive windshield washer fluid?

Three formulas for automotive windshield washer fluid are introduced as follows: The first formula: 5% propylene glycol methyl ether, 14% ethylene glycol, 80% isopropyl alcohol, 1% nonylphenol (EO) 9-10 ether. Dilute with purified water at a ratio of 1:1 when in use, suitable for winter use. The second formula: 12% propylene glycol methyl ether, 76% isopropyl alcohol, 12% propylene glycol. Mix with purified water at a ratio of 1:1 for winter use. For summer use, dilute it 5 times further. The third formula: 6.0% dipropylene glycol methyl ether, 1.0% nonylphenol (EO) 9-10 ether, 16.0% propylene glycol methyl ether, 10.0% isopropyl alcohol. Dilute with purified water at a ratio of 1:1 for summer use.

What are the manifestations of remote locking for financed vehicles?

The manifestations of remote locking for financed vehicles include windows being locked and the engine stalling after ignition, with symptoms similar to fuel supply failure. If the vehicle is GPS-locked, the fuel line is blocked, or the main fuse is blown, remote unlocking is generally not possible as it has already caused internal mechanical damage. In such cases, the vehicle should be towed to a professional 4S shop for inspection and repair. However, some vehicles may have GPS-based remote locking functionality, which requires negotiation with the lending bank or auto loan institution. To resolve the issue, clear the overdue loan and request the GPS monitoring platform to unlock the vehicle's GPS. The GPS device is typically installed in concealed locations such as front and rear bumpers, the trunk, the glove compartment, or even inside the fuel tank. Details about overdue payments for financed vehicles are as follows: If the overdue payment reaches the point of legal action, the court may rule in favor of the lending institution to repossess the mortgaged vehicle, prioritizing repayment of the loan principal and interest. Any remaining balance after loan repayment will be returned to the driver. If the loan cannot be fully repaid, the driver is still responsible for settling the outstanding debt.

What does it mean when the motorcycle warning light comes on?

Reasons for the motorcycle warning light coming on: Poor regulator connection: Poor contact in the connection from the generator excitation winding lead through the brush to the regulator; Poor contact in the connection from the generator stator three-phase winding lead through the diode, neutral point to the regulator. Poor connection of indicator light, switch, and battery: Before riding the motorcycle, turn on the ignition switch to start the engine, at which point the charging indicator light serves as a power indicator; After the engine starts and enters idle operation, the charging indicator light should go off or flicker slightly, indicating that the motorcycle's charging system is working properly. If the charging indicator light does not go off at this time, it indicates a fault in the charging system, which should be addressed immediately.

Can I Take the Subject 2 Driving Test During the Mid-Autumn Festival?

Whether the driving license test can be conducted during the Mid-Autumn Festival depends on the arrangements of the vehicle management office where you registered. Specifically, the test is conducted according to the scheduled exam time you booked, not by directly going to the test site. Below is an extended explanation: Booking exams at other test centers: If the vehicle management office cannot arrange a test within 60 days for applicants who have booked the Subject 2 or Subject 3 road driving skills test, they may choose to book the test at another test center within the same province (autonomous region, or municipality). The vehicle management office should use the nationally unified exam booking system, providing applicants with options to book exams via the internet, phone, or service windows.
